
Mehrnaz Saeid Gill, M.S.
Mehrnaz Saeid Gill serves as the Assistant
Director of Development and Community Programs for the Huffington Center on Aging . She
received her Bachelor of Science degree in Sociology from Lamar University and the Master
of Science degree in Gerontology from Baylor University. Mehrnaz is responsible
for the development activities of the center, including the Development Board and
such special events as the Women's Health Summit and HCOA Public Forums. Her other
responsibilities include development and implementation of educational programs in the
areas of geriatrics and gerontology for medical professionals, students, and the
community-at-large. She also serves as the editor for the HCOA News. Her
professional affiliations include the American Society on Aging, the Houston
Gerontological Society, and the National Society of Fundraising Executives.
Mehrnaz serves on the Board of Directors for the UH Moores School of
Music and the Virtuosi of Houston. She is also an active member of the Junior League of
Houston. Her other community affiliations include the the Alzheimer's Association. During
the past seven years she has worked on the Alzheimer's Association's Education and
Training Committee, Helpline Committee, Public Policy Committee, and Multi-Cultural Task
Force.
